Frequently Asked Questions About Mexico: The Podcast

What is Mexico: The Podcast about and what kind of topics does it cover?

This podcast offers a unique examination of Mexico's political and economic landscape, exploring its rich history and current affairs with a critical lens. Each episode delves into significant themes such as corruption, foreign investment, the evolution of political ideologies, and cultural identity. The hosts engage in insightful discussions about how historical events shape contemporary Mexico, including an exploration of prominent figures, societal issues like political violence, markets, and cultural connections to tequila, among other topics. This analysis not only entertains but educates listeners on the complexities of Mexican society and its multifaceted struggles and achievements.
